HD29026A/HD29027/HD29028
Dual CCD Drivers
HD29026A, HD29027 and HD29028 include
two on-chip drivers on a single chip, making it
the optimal choice as a CCD driver.
Operation is provided with a TTL level input,
and output current of 1 A is available for both
sink and source.
Features
High speed output rise and fall (20 ns typ)
at load capacitance (CL) of 1000 pF
Direct drive of input block by TTL eliminates
the need for external components
Output swing voltage of 12 V; output
current of 1 A available for both sink and
source
Output wave cross point 50% typ
